Visual Basic.NET - problemas con UPDATE demasiados campos

 
Vista:
sin imagen de perfil

problemas con UPDATE demasiados campos

Publicado por ELI (62 intervenciones) el 02/01/2015 22:36:33
Hola a todos,

Un amigo mio está programando en vb.net.. usa Access, Está haciendo un sistema que imprime el Récord de Notas.

Tiene un Registro que se llama Récord de Notas Contabilidad, este Registro tiene 177 Campos, ya que amacena todas las notas de un estudiantes por sus 4 años de estudio.

El registro funciona bien (Perfecto).

El método que él utiliza para modificar el registro es: (Pequeño Ejemplo)

1
2
3
4
5
6
7
8
9
10
11
12
13
Dim actualizar As String
 
 
                actualizar = "UPDATE Tbla_clientes SET fecha_nac_cli = '" & txtFec_Nac_Cli.Text &
            "', nom_cli = '" & txtnom_cli.Text &
            "', apell_cli = '" & txtApe_Cli.Text &
            "', apod_cli = '" & txtApodo_Cli.Text &
            "', dir_cli = '" & txtDireccion_Cli.Text &
            "' WHERE codigo_cliente =" & TexCod_Cli.Text & " "
 
                comandos = New OleDbCommand(actualizar, conexion)
                comandos.ExecuteNonQuery()
                MsgBox("Actualizado Correctamente", vbInformation, "Correcto")

El problema está en el botón modificar o Actualizar.

me pararece que 100 campos lo modifican bien, pero cuando se completan los campos restantes, dice como que hay demasiados campos definidos.

¿que se podría hacer, para resolver este problema?


un millón desgracias por adelantado.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Wilfredo Patricio Castillo
Val: 1.239
Bronce
Ha mantenido su posición en Visual Basic.NET (en relación al último mes)
Gráfica de Visual Basic.NET

problemas con UPDATE demasiados campos

Publicado por Wilfredo Patricio Castillo (720 intervenciones) el 04/01/2015 08:06:46
Por lo visto tu sabes mas que tu amigo. que sospecho eres tu mismo.

Ayudaría mucho si enviaras una imagen del error, con eso salimos muchísimo mas rápido de la duda.

Ahora creo que hay un problema de diseño, no puedes tener 177 campo para los 4 años de estudio, solo imagina que se cambian a la mitad, estudian un año vienen otros y cosas por el estilo, porqué tener los campos para los 4 años de estudio?.

Es un desastre tener un diseño así como lo estás planteando, se necesita normalizar.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

problemas con UPDATE demasiados campos

Publicado por ELI (62 intervenciones) el 04/01/2015 15:49:15
Buenos días.

quiero aclarar que mi amigo es un compañero de trabajo, (somos maestros, de un Politécnico y este miércoles es que entramos a clases).

cuando vea el programa traeré el error.

Gracias.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Wilfredo Patricio Castillo
Val: 1.239
Bronce
Ha mantenido su posición en Visual Basic.NET (en relación al último mes)
Gráfica de Visual Basic.NET

problemas con UPDATE demasiados campos

Publicado por Wilfredo Patricio Castillo (720 intervenciones) el 05/01/2015 06:59:57
A pues entonces encantado yo de colaborar con ustedes si son maestros.

Imagino que el diseño que tienen debe ser porque bueno tal vez no conocen en profundidad del tema de análisis y diseño de bases de datos, pero creo que ayudaría normalizarla.

Cuando gusten estoy a su disposición

Saludos cordiales
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ar